Analysis of CGF Entity's Behavior Based on Personality Characteristics

Abstract

In this paper, the CGF entity’s behaviors based on personality characteristics are analyzed. In Army Combat Complex System, the personality characteristics can affect the behaviors of CGF (Computer Generated Forces) entity obviously. And the behaviors of the entity including the intelligent or adaptive behaviors can decide the victory or defeat. In this paper, the experiments that the aggressive and the conservative personality how effect on the CGF Entity are done. The conclusion is that the aggressive characteristics may be choosing in the urgency task, and the conservative characteristics may be used in the other conditions.
